A quick update: Ambiance and Radiance Colors theme pack, which provides Ambiance and Radiance available in 8 different colors, is now available in a PPA for Ubuntu 11.10 Oneiric Ocelot and 12.04 Precise Pangolin users.
Using the PPA instead of manually installing the themes, you can stay up to date with newer versions without having to manually check for new updates. Add the PPA and install Ambiance and Radiance Colors GTK2/3 themes using the following commands:
sudo add-apt-repository ppa:ravefinity-project/ppa
sudo apt-get update
sudo apt-get install ambiance-colors radiance-colorsOnce installed, use GNOME Tweak Tool or Ubuntu Tweak 0.6 to switch to any of the newly installed themes.

Ambiance & Radiance Colors is a theme pack that provides Ambiance and Radiance available in 8 different colors: red, orange (different from Ubuntu orange), yellow , green , blue , purple , graphite (grey) and pink.
The pack comes with GTK2/3 as well as Xfwm4 and Openbox themes and should work on Ubuntu 11.10 or newer (as well as other Linux distributions such as Fedora 15, etc.) while the XFCE themes should work on Ubuntu 10.10+.
